What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.212(a)(1): One or more methods of machine guarding shall be provided to protect the operator and other employees in the machine area from hazards such as those created by point of operation, ingoing nip points, rotating parts, flying chips and sparks. Examples of guarding methods are-barrier guards, two-hand tripping devices, electronic safety devices, etc.     (a)Central States Manufacturing, Inc. @ 2010 North Western  Avenue, Hartford, SD 57033: On or about December 3, 2015, the employer did not ensure that the Schechtl D-83533 Shear, located in the Trim Department was adequately guarded. Employees were required to remove a small metal strip left over from the cut that would get hung up within the shear.   On December 3rd, 2015, an employee attempting to remove a scrap piece of metal from the back of the shear, reached over the top of the machine gaining access to the unguarded rear of the knife. While reaching behind the machine, the operator left his foot in the treadle. The shear cycled with the employees fingers in the point of operation. The employee sustained a partial amputation to the middle finger on the right hand. The condition exposed employees to amputation hazards.    (b)Central States Manufacturing, Inc. @ 2010 North Western  Avenue, Hartford, SD 57033: On or about December 3, 2015, the employer did not ensure that the FAMCO 16 GA Mild Steel Shear, located in the Accessories area of the Trim Department, was adequately guarded. The point of operation associated with the rear and sides of the shear were exposed. Employees could reach into the cutting action from the side and rear of the machine during operation. The condition exposed employees to amputation hazards.
